Board and batten installation is a popular exterior siding option that involves attaching wide wooden or fiber cement boards (the battens) over narrower vertical panels or sheathing. This style creates a distinctive, textured look that adds character to a home’s exterior. The process typically includes measuring and cutting the boards to fit the structure, securing them properly to ensure durability, and finishing with paint or stain to enhance appearance and protect the material. Homeowners seeking a classic, rustic aesthetic or looking to update the exterior style of their property often choose board and batten siding for its timeless appeal and versatile design options.

The overview below groups typical Board And Batten Installation proj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Columbia, MD.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Minor board and batten repairs or touch-ups typically cost between $250 and $600. Many routine jobs fall within this range, especially for small sections or single walls. Fewer projects reach the upper end of this band.
Partial Installation - Installing board and batten on a single room or a limited area usually ranges from $1,200 to $3,000. This is common for homeowners updating specific spaces, with larger projects being less frequent.
Full Wall or Room Replacement - Replacing or installing board and batten across an entire wall or room generally costs between $3,000 and $7,000. Many projects land in this middle range, while more complex or larger rooms can push higher.
Whole House or Custom Projects - Extensive installations covering multiple rooms or entire homes can exceed $10,000, with larger, more intricate projects reaching $15,000 or more. These are less common but represent the upper tier of typical costs for custom work.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is board and batten installation? Board and batten installation involves attaching wide boards vertically to walls and covering the seams with narrow strips called battens, creating a distinctive, textured look for interior or exterior surfaces.
What types of materials are used for board and batten? Common materials include wood, fiber cement, and composite panels, each offering different aesthetic and durability options for various applications.
Can board and batten be installed on existing walls? Yes, many local contractors can install board and batten over existing walls to enhance appearance or improve insulation, depending on the surface condition.
Is board and batten suitable for exterior siding? Board and batten is often used for exterior siding, providing a classic look while offering protection against weather elements when properly installed and maintained.
